Oriana Ochoa is a bilingual executive search professional with a strong foundation in digital strategy and data analytics. She supports high-level executive searches across global markets, with a focus on technology and industrial sectors. With a tech-forward approach, she brings precision and clarity to every stage of the search process, driving seamless execution through effective collaboration.
Professional Focus
- Experience supporting executive searches across multiple sectors, notably technology, industrial, and healthcare
- Delivers candidate research, outreach, and client-ready materials, applying data analysis to enhance deliverable quality and partner efficiency
- Skilled in tracking search activity and performance metrics through custom dashboards and reporting tools
- Maintains CRM data integrity to support accurate reporting and streamlined search processes
- Bilingual English and Spanish
Business Expertise
- Previously a Research Analyst at Boyden United States (California)
- Account Manager at GM2, a global IT services and consulting firm; promoted from Community Manager role after one year, supporting business development and client engagement
- Copywriter & Community Management at Think-Thanks, a marketing agency operating in Spain, Mexico, Argentina, Chile, Peru, Uruguay, Ecuador, Bolivia, and the Caribbean; based in Buenos Aires
- Social Media Manager at PRODU, a content provider for television, marketing, and technology professionals in Latin America, Spain, and Hispanic markets in the U.S.; based in Caracas
- Earlier roles in art direction, video editing, and digital content creation
